THE WORK As a Final Assembly Manufacturing Supervisor, you will oversee a team of hourly bargaining unit employees responsible for assembling world‑class aircraft at our Stratford, CT facility. Your role will be critical in ensuring all components meet blueprint specifications and are delivered on time to support our production goals. You will manage productivity, maintain high‑quality standards, and uphold safety and cost requirements while driving efficiency and continuous improvement.
Key Responsibilities Include
Supervising and guiding a team through the final assembly process.
Ensuring compliance with safety, quality, schedule, and cost objectives.
Managing shift transitions to maintain workflow continuity.
Approving and managing employee timekeeping in SAP.
Participating in daily meetings to coordinate operations and resolve issues.
Supporting employee development and fostering a culture of continuous improvement.
Ensuring adherence to standard work procedures and EH&S regulations.
